NOEOMAGUS

NOEOMAGUS (Νοιόμαγος), a town of Gallia Lugdunensis, and the capital of the Vadicassii (Ptol. 2.8.16). The site is uncertain. D'Anville supposes that it may be Vez, a name apparently derived from the Viducasses. Others suppose it to be Neuville, apparently because Neuville means the same as Noeomagus.
